|
From: hmidi a. <ami...@gm...> - 2016-06-21 10:47:23
|
Hello,
Currently, i'm developing an application using libusb-1.0.19, on Windows
7(64 bits). The target device is connected to the machine via "USB-IF xHCI
USB Host Controller"(usb3) with a driver version: 1.0.3.11.
I've already installed the libusb driver using Zadig. However, after a
searching for my target device using libusb_get_device_list(), i'm not
able to find it in the devices' list and i get the following message
regarding my target device:
libusb: warning [init_device] could not get node connection information for
device '\\.\USB#VID_0483&PID_DF11#6&20F069C&0&0000': [1] Incorrect function.
I've already searched for this error message but all i've got is some
results regarding a similar message which is related to usb3 drivers
problem with libusb:
libusb: warning [init_device] could not get node connection information for
device '................................': [87] The parameter is incorrect.
Please find below libusb log message fallowing libusb_get_device_list() :
[timestamp] [threadID] facility level [function call] <message>
--------------------------------------------------------------------------------
[ 0.002001] [0000045c] libusb: debug [libusb_get_device_list]
[ 0.006002] [0000045c] libusb: debug [windows_get_device_list] allocating
new de
vice for session [2F]
[ 0.006002] [0000045c] libusb: debug [windows_get_device_list] allocating
new de
vice for session [17F]
[ 0.006002] [0000045c] libusb: debug [windows_get_device_list] allocating
new de
vice for session [287]
[ 0.006002] [0000045c] libusb: debug [windows_get_device_list] allocating
new de
vice for session [396]
[ 0.006002] [0000045c] libusb: debug [windows_get_device_list] allocating
new de
vice for session [6E]
[ 0.007002] [0000045c] libusb: debug [windows_get_device_list] allocating
new de
vice for session [176]
[ 0.007002] [0000045c] libusb: debug [windows_get_device_list] allocating
new de
vice for session [27E]
[ 0.007002] [0000045c] libusb: debug [windows_get_device_list] allocating
new de
vice for session [2F1]
[ 0.010002] [0000045c] libusb: debug [windows_get_device_list] allocating
new de
vice for session [D2]
[ 0.016004] [0000045c] libusb: debug [get_api_type] driver(s): usbhub
[ 0.018004] [0000045c] libusb: debug [get_api_type] matched driver name
against
HUB API
[ 0.021005] [0000045c] libusb: debug [windows_get_device_list] allocating
new de
vice for session [31A]
[ 0.026006] [0000045c] libusb: debug [get_api_type] driver(s): usbhub
[ 0.029006] [0000045c] libusb: debug [get_api_type] matched driver name
against
HUB API
[ 0.033007] [0000045c] libusb: debug [windows_get_device_list] allocating
new de
vice for session [76]
[ 0.038008] [0000045c] libusb: debug [get_api_type] driver(s): usbhub
[ 0.041009] [0000045c] libusb: debug [get_api_type] matched driver name
against
HUB API
[ 0.046010] [0000045c] libusb: debug [windows_get_device_list] allocating
new de
vice for session [18F]
[ 0.056012] [0000045c] libusb: debug [get_api_type] driver(s): usbhub
[ 0.061013] [0000045c] libusb: debug [get_api_type] matched driver name
against
HUB API
[ 0.071015] [0000045c] libusb: debug [windows_get_device_list] allocating
new de
vice for session [195]
[ 0.081017] [0000045c] libusb: debug [get_api_type] driver(s): usbhub
[ 0.085017] [0000045c] libusb: debug [get_api_type] matched driver name
against
HUB API
[ 0.095019] [0000045c] libusb: debug [windows_get_device_list] allocating
new de
vice for session [4A]
[ 0.106022] [0000045c] libusb: debug [get_api_type] driver(s): usbhub
[ 0.111023] [0000045c] libusb: debug [get_api_type] matched driver name
against
HUB API
[ 0.121025] [0000045c] libusb: debug [windows_get_device_list] allocating
new de
vice for session [62]
[ 0.132027] [0000045c] libusb: debug [get_api_type] driver(s): usbhub
[ 0.136028] [0000045c] libusb: debug [get_api_type] matched driver name
against
HUB API
[ 0.146030] [0000045c] libusb: debug [windows_get_device_list] allocating
new de
vice for session [19C]
[ 0.156032] [0000045c] libusb: debug [get_api_type] driver(s): usbhub
[ 0.165033] [0000045c] libusb: debug [get_api_type] matched driver name
against
HUB API
[ 0.176036] [0000045c] libusb: debug [windows_get_device_list] allocating
new de
vice for session [E1]
[ 0.188038] [0000045c] libusb: debug [get_api_type] driver(s): usb3Hub
[ 0.196040] [0000045c] libusb: debug [get_api_type] matched driver name
against
HUB API
[ 0.202041] [0000045c] libusb: debug [windows_get_device_list] allocating
new de
vice for session [205]
[ 0.208042] [0000045c] libusb: debug [windows_get_device_list] found
existing de
vice for session [31A] (0.0)
[ 0.212043] [0000045c] libusb: debug [init_device] (bus: 5, addr: 1, depth:
0, p
ort: 0): '\\.\USB#ROOT_HUB#4&1D1F9EFF&0'
[ 0.216044] [0000045c] libusb: debug [windows_get_device_list] found
existing de
vice for session [76] (0.0)
[ 0.220044] [0000045c] libusb: debug [init_device] (bus: 2, addr: 1, depth:
0, p
ort: 0): '\\.\USB#ROOT_HUB#4&1D34ED58&0'
[ 0.226046] [0000045c] libusb: debug [windows_get_device_list] found
existing de
vice for session [18F] (0.0)
[ 0.231047] [0000045c] libusb: debug [init_device] (bus: 6, addr: 1, depth:
0, p
ort: 0): '\\.\USB#ROOT_HUB#4&328EE772&0'
[ 0.236048] [0000045c] libusb: debug [windows_get_device_list] found
existing de
vice for session [195] (0.0)
[ 0.241049] [0000045c] libusb: debug [init_device] (bus: 4, addr: 1, depth:
0, p
ort: 0): '\\.\USB#ROOT_HUB#4&39CF66EE&0'
[ 0.246050] [0000045c] libusb: debug [windows_get_device_list] found
existing de
vice for session [4A] (0.0)
[ 0.250050] [0000045c] libusb: debug [init_device] (bus: 7, addr: 1, depth:
0, p
ort: 0): '\\.\USB#ROOT_HUB#4&5317206&0'
[ 0.256052] [0000045c] libusb: debug [windows_get_device_list] found
existing de
vice for session [62] (0.0)
[ 0.261053] [0000045c] libusb: debug [init_device] (bus: 3, addr: 1, depth:
0, p
ort: 0): '\\.\USB#ROOT_HUB#4&7C5A4E5&0'
[ 0.266054] [0000045c] libusb: debug [windows_get_device_list] found
existing de
vice for session [19C] (0.0)
[ 0.271055] [0000045c] libusb: debug [init_device] (bus: 8, addr: 1, depth:
0, p
ort: 0): '\\.\USB#ROOT_HUB20#4&126BADCB&0'
[ 0.276056] [0000045c] libusb: debug [windows_get_device_list] found
existing de
vice for session [E1] (0.0)
[ 0.281057] [0000045c] libusb: debug [init_device] (bus: 9, addr: 1, depth:
0, p
ort: 0): '\\.\USB#ROOT_HUB20#4&B9E25E9&0'
[ 0.286058] [0000045c] libusb: debug [windows_get_device_list] extra GUID:
{0110
5872-BF45-43BE-8B67-3C0F2B8CF0D9}
[ 0.291059] [0000045c] libusb: debug [windows_get_device_list] allocating
new de
vice for session [EF]
[ 0.296060] [0000045c] libusb: debug [init_device] got bus number from
ancestor
#2
[ 0.301061] [0000045c] libusb: warning [init_device] could not get node
connecti
on information for device '\\.\USB#VID_0483&PID_DF11#6&20F069C&0&0000': [1]
Inco
rrect function.
[ 0.309062] [0000045c] libusb: debug [windows_get_device_list] allocating
new de
vice for session [E3]
[ 0.314063] [0000045c] libusb: debug [init_device] found 1 configurations
(activ
e conf: 1)
[ 0.319064] [0000045c] libusb: debug [cache_config_descriptors] cached
config de
scriptor 0 (bConfigurationValue=1, 32 bytes)
[ 0.323065] [0000045c] libusb: debug [init_device] (bus: 8, addr: 2, depth:
1, p
ort: 6): '\\.\USB#VID_14CD&PID_125C#125C20100726'
[ 0.329066] [0000045c] libusb: debug [discovered_devs_append] need to
increase c
apacity
[ 0.337068] [0000045c] libusb: debug [windows_get_device_list] found
existing de
vice for session [205] (1.0)
[ 0.340068] [0000045c] libusb: debug [init_device] (bus: 1, addr: 1, depth:
0, p
ort: 0): '\\.\USB#VID_8086&PID_1111#5&20AAF99C&0&0001'
[ 0.347070] [0000045c] libusb: debug [get_api_type] driver(s): USBSTOR
[ 0.349070] [0000045c] libusb: debug [windows_get_device_list] found
existing de
vice for session [E3] (8.2)
[ 0.354071] [0000045c] libusb: debug [get_api_type] driver(s): WinUSB
[ 0.355071] [0000045c] libusb: debug [get_api_type] matched driver name
against
WinUSB
[ 0.360072] [0000045c] libusb: debug [libusb_unref_device] destroy device
1.0
Best regards.
|